Как писать SQL запросы к БД: руководство для начинающих

Чтобы писать SQL-запросы к базе данных, необходимо применить следующие шаги:

  1. Подключитесь к базе данных с помощью соответствующих средств (например, с помощью программы MySQL Workbench или командной строки).
  2. Выберите базу данных, с которой вы хотите работать, с помощью команды USE имя_базы_данных;.
  3. Напишите SQL-запрос, используя соответствующий синтаксис и ключевые слова. Например, чтобы получить все строки из таблицы "users", вы можете использовать запрос SELECT * FROM users;.
  4. Выполните SQL-запрос, отправив его на выполнение с помощью соответствующей команды или кнопки. Например, в MySQL Workbench вы можете нажать кнопку "Execute" или использовать команду EXECUTE;.
  5. Анализируйте результаты запроса, которые могут быть представлены в виде таблицы или других форматов.

Детальный ответ

Как писать SQL запросы к базе данных

Я рад, что вы заинтересовались SQL запросами к базе данных! Это важный навык, который поможет вам извлекать и управлять данными в базе данных. В этой статье я подробно объясню, как писать SQL запросы и предоставлю примеры кода для лучшего понимания.

1. Введение в SQL запросы

SQL (Structured Query Language) является стандартным языком для работы с базами данных. Он используется для создания, изменения, извлечения и удаления данных из таблиц в базе данных.

SQL запросы обычно разделяются на несколько типов:

  • Запросы на выборку (SELECT)
  • Запросы на вставку данных (INSERT)
  • Запросы на обновление данных (UPDATE)
  • Запросы на удаление данных (DELETE)

Сейчас давайте рассмотрим каждый тип запроса подробнее и рассмотрим примеры кода для лучшего понимания.

2. Запросы на выборку (SELECT)

Запросы на выборку используются для извлечения данных из таблицы(и) в базе данных. Ниже приведен пример простого запроса SELECT:

SELECT * FROM employees;

Этот запрос выбирает все столбцы из таблицы "employees". Знак "*" означает выбрать все столбцы.

Вы также можете выбрать определенные столбцы из таблицы, указав их имена:

SELECT first_name, last_name FROM employees;

Этот запрос вернет только столбцы "first_name" и "last_name" из таблицы "employees".

3. Запросы на вставку данных (INSERT)

Запросы на вставку данных используются для добавления новых записей в таблицу базы данных. Вот пример запроса INSERT:

INSERT INTO employees (first_name, last_name, age) VALUES ('John', 'Doe', 25);

Этот запрос вставляет нового сотрудника с именем "John", фамилией "Doe" и возрастом 25 лет в таблицу "employees". Вы должны указать имена столбцов, в которые вы вставляете значения, а затем сами значения.

4. Запросы на обновление данных (UPDATE)

Запросы на обновление данных используются для изменения информации в существующих записях базы данных. Вот пример запроса UPDATE:

UPDATE employees SET age = 30 WHERE first_name = 'John';

Этот запрос обновляет возраст сотрудника с именем "John" на 30 лет в таблице "employees". Вы указываете имя столбца, который нужно обновить, а затем новое значение.

5. Запросы на удаление данных (DELETE)

Запросы на удаление данных используются для удаления записей из таблицы базы данных. Вот пример запроса DELETE:

DELETE FROM employees WHERE age > 30;

Этот запрос удаляет всех сотрудников, возраст которых больше 30 лет, из таблицы "employees". Вы указываете таблицу, из которой нужно удалить записи, а также условия для определения, какие именно записи нужно удалить.

Заключение

Теперь вы знаете основы написания SQL запросов к базе данных. Не стесняйтесь экспериментировать и писать свои собственные запросы, чтобы лучше понять, как SQL работает. Помните, что практика делает мастера, поэтому продолжайте усердно тренироваться!

Видео по теме

SQL для начинающих / Урок 1. Первые SQL запросы

Синтаксис SQL запросов: Часть 1

Базы данных SQL уроки для начинающих. SELECT, JOINS, GROUP BY, INSERT, UPDATE, WHERE

Похожие статьи:

Как правильно писать базу данных SQL: полезные советы и фишки

Как посмотреть лицензию SQL: подробная инструкция для начинающих

Как поменять старый домен на новый через SQL: простое руководство для начинающих

Как писать SQL запросы к БД: руководство для начинающих

Как перенести tempdb на другой диск в SQL 2008: подробная инструкция

Как правильно удалить SQL Server 2019: подробное руководство с шагами и советами